On 04 May 2009 was announced, that during the first quarter of 2009 Ilim Group West business unit, (which includes Koryazhma branch of Ilim Group and Ilim Gofra) produced 207thousand tones of pulp and paper production and 10 million m2 of corrugated board production. Compared to the same period of 2008, pulp and paper production went down 18 %.

Market pulp production fell 30% to 64 thousand tonnes.

Board production at 100 thousand tonnes, was up 6% versus prior year.

Paper production totaled 44 thousand tonnes, 34% down compare to the the first three months of 2008. Bag paper production was 14 thousand tonnes, offset paper — 24 thousand tonnes, and wall paper — 6 thousand tonnes.

Total fiber pulped fell by 20% to 220 thousand tonnes.

Round wood delivered to Koryazhma Branch was 1170 thousand m3, 20 % down year-over-year. Volume of raw wood converted to chips went down 22% to 840thousand m3.
